PM Modi Says India’s Semiconductor Mission Will Create Countless Jobs, Inaugurates Sanand Facility

Prime Minister Narendra Modi inaugurated a semiconductor facility at Sanand in Gujarat on Tuesday, saying India’s semiconductor mission will create innumerable jobs, fuel economic growth and ready the country for the era of AI.

Beneath the technical jargon of “OSAT facilities” and “silicon wafers” lies a tale of a massive transfer of global power and a life-altering opportunity for thousands of ordinary citizens.

The inauguration of the ₹7,600 crore CG Semi facility in Sanand by Prime Minister Narendra Modi is more than an industrial milestone: it is where high-stakes global economics meets the human ambitions of India’s youth.

1. The Fuel of the 21st Century

For decades the oil fields and pipelines have been the near-only determinants of global geopolitical power. But today the whole world runs on something much smaller. Everything in modern technology, from the smartphone in your hand to the scooter you ride, is completely dependent on tiny slivers of silicon.

In silence, the country is staging a revolution in aggressively building a semiconductor hub in Sanand. This is not just a commercial project to produce 20 crore chips a year for the leadership but a vital shield for technological self-reliance, ensuring that the country’s digital future is never at the mercy of volatile global supply chains.

2. Transforming Lives on the Cleanroom Floor

But the deepest human effect of this tech boom is not in the boardrooms of corporations but in the ultra-pure "cleanrooms" engineered to be cleaner than a hospital operating theatre.

The engine of this facility is driven by a young and diverse workforce comprising young women from humble backgrounds and local ITIs in states like Jharkhand, Madhya Pradesh and Chhattisgarh. Many had never even travelled away from their home regions before being selected for advanced technical training in Malaysia. Today they’re back on home soil, dressed in high-tech gear and working some of the most sophisticated manufacturing machinery in the world. For these families, a chip factory is not just a building; it is a direct gateway to the global digital economy.

3. Strength of the Industrial Cluster

This change is a rewrite for Sanand’s economy: Not long ago the area was known primarily as a centre of the auto industry.

In a matter of months, the town is turning into a sprawling chip-packaging cluster, with advanced semiconductor plants layered atop one another. In industrial economics, one megafactory naturally spawns ten smaller ones, which in turn recruit specialised chemical labs, testing centres, logistics networks, and tech startups. For the thousands of students graduating with engineering and IT degrees today, that means their career paths are being rewritten in real time, right in their own backyard.

The Generational Leap: The Silicon Revolution is a huge psychological shift for a new generation. For years, the dream career path for top technical talent was to catch a plane out of the country and work for global tech giants. Building a high-tech ecosystem at home is flipping the script, showing that the highly sophisticated tools driving the global AI era can be built, tested, and shipped by young hands right here at home.
